Transaction 108475f8703243abb233461f779f3db010489efc77541a98a3876e32327934c4
1 Input
1 Output
-
108475f8703243abb233461f779f3db010489efc77541a98a3876e32327934c4:0
- value
- 371690
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c4fd4987f8ad1273fd5eb44bf140410fe0736a07 OP_EQUAL
- address
- 3Kebnr8RsPWDs8z17H1e4LFvSr5k4Sd5yt